Senior Security Engineer, Automation (U.S. Remote)

Posted 03 February 2022 - 07:49 AM

You will help us enhance Axon's security posture by hardening our system boundaries and help to keep us a few steps ahead of those out to harm us. You will select and build advanced tooling to enable our workforce and services to operate in an efficient and secure manner. You will be the advocate of these best practices to foster a culture of security, mentor and train less experienced information security staff, and act as a force-multiplier within the organization. In short, you'll be building scripts, software, services, and processes that make our teams smarter, faster, and more effective at what we do.
What You’ll Do
Location: Remote, preferred in Seattle or Scottsdale
Reports to: Austin Appel

- Be a critical resource for our product, engineering, and operations teams on a range of security topics
- Work side-by-side with developers, project managers, and system operators to ensure we build security into all of our products and processes
- Build, script, and conceptualize processes and systems to make security work vastly more efficient at Axon for anything from small scripts to process data, to middleware to reduce manual work, to even libraries used by Axon products to ensure that secure is always the default
- Learn about challenges the InfoSec and larger Engineering teams experience and work with members from these teams to design solutions such as collecting and processing information on cybersecurity threats and vulnerabilities
- Collect and make sense of useful data, turn it into information, and make it actionable by others
- Maintain and improve code base of existing projects
What You Bring

- 2-5 years professional experience developing software
- 0-2 years professional experience working on security-related projects
- Experience with vulnerability management efforts, including assisting in remediation efforts for identified vulnerabilities
- Ability to work independently and comfortably in a fast-paced environment
- Experience ensuring the effective use of commercial and open-source security solutions to solve complex security issues, both architectural and operational in nature
- Strong coding experience in languages such as Go and Python
- Ability to create, extend and document REST API's
